Abstract
The utility model discloses a municipal greening frame, which comprises a bottom box, wherein the top of the bottom box is provided with a carrier, a greening basin is placed in the carrier, a cavity is arranged in the bottom box, irrigation water is arranged in the cavity, the side surface of the bottom is provided with a water inlet bucket communicated with the cavity, the back surface of the bottom box is provided with an irrigation assembly, the irrigation assembly comprises a spray head, a water pump, a first connecting pipe and a second connecting pipe, one side of the bottom in the bottom box is provided with a communication hole, the communication hole is connected with the water pump through the connecting pipe, the water pump is connected with the spray head through the second connecting pipe, and the spray head is fixed on one side of the top of the carrier; this municipal afforestation frame can be automatic water to afforestation such as flowers and plants, need not to drive and carry out artifical watering again along the way, and is simple and convenient, has effectively improved the watering efficiency of afforestation, has simplified the watering mode.

Technical Field
The utility model relates to the technical field of municipal greening, in particular to a municipal greening frame.
Background
The existing expressway is generally provided with flowers and grass and other greening on two sides so as to increase urban landscapes and erect urban images, but flowers and grass and other greening needs to be frequently maintained, such as watering or replacement and other conditions, and the existing watering mode is to water flowers and grass greening on two sides of the expressway by adopting watering carts and through workers, but due to the fact that the road is long, the watering process is complicated, the time is long, and the cost of workers, the oil cost of automobiles and other expenses are high, so that the municipal greening frame capable of automatically watering is needed.

The utility model provides a municipal afforestation frame, includes base box 1, 1 top of base box is provided with carrier 2, placed afforestation basin 3 in the carrier 2, be provided with cavity 4 in the base box 1, be provided with in the cavity 4 and water, the side of bottom is provided with the water bucket 10 that feeds through with cavity 4, and 1 back of base box is provided with the watering subassembly, the watering subassembly includes shower nozzle, water pump 7, first connecting pipe 6 and second connecting pipe 8, 1 bottom one side of base box is provided with intercommunicating pore 5, intercommunicating pore 5 is connected with water pump 7 through the connecting pipe, water pump 7 is connected with the shower nozzle through second connecting pipe 8, the shower nozzle is fixed in 2 top one side of carrier.
According to the utility model, the bottom box 1, the carrier 2, the greening pot 3 and the irrigation component are arranged, greening such as flowers and plants is planted in the greening pot 3 and placed on the carrier 2, and then the bottom box 1, the carrier 2 and the greening pot 3 are placed on two sides of a road to form greening landscapes, so that the flowers and plants and other greening can be conveniently carried out with daily maintenance, and the greening pot 3 can be directly taken down to operate the flowers and plants during carrying maintenance, or can be carried out with carrying pruning at other positions in advance and then be directly placed on the carrier 2; through setting up watering subassembly and setting up cavity 4 in base box 1, carry out the water storage through cavity 4, open water pump 7 regularly through manual work or timing equipment to start watering subassembly and water to green planting such as flowers and plants, thereby quick convenient completion flowers and plants afforestation's watering.
In this embodiment, as shown in fig. 3, the mouth of the water inlet bucket 10 faces upwards, so that rainwater can be received, water can be conveniently added manually, a detachable filter screen 12 is placed at the mouth of the water inlet bucket 10, the filter screen 12 can be directly placed and clamped at the mouth of the water inlet bucket 10, and by arranging the filter screen 12, sundry garbage can be prevented from entering the cavity 4, and water quality is prevented from being polluted or the communication hole 5 is prevented from being blocked.
In this embodiment, preferably, the bottom of the greening pot 3 is provided with a plurality of first through holes 14, the top of the bottom box 1 is provided with a plurality of second through holes 15 communicated with the cavity 4, and when the greening pot 3 is placed on the carrier 2, a gap exists between the bottom of the greening pot 3 and the top of the bottom box 1; through setting up first through-hole 14 and second through-hole 15, when the water collection is more in greening pot 3, can ooze to the bottom and flow out through first through-hole 14, in the rethread second through-hole 15 flows into cavity 4, can carry out recycle to water.
In this embodiment, preferably, a water leakage hole 11 is formed in the side surface above the bottom case 1 and is communicated with the cavity 4, and the height of the water leakage hole 11 is lower than that of the water inlet bucket 10; by arranging the water leakage hole 11, when the water stored in the cavity 4 is full (for example, when receiving rainwater, the water can leak out of the water leakage hole 11), so that the water overflows from the mouth of the water inlet bucket 10 and the attractiveness is prevented from being influenced.
Preferably in this embodiment, the spray head comprises a spray pipe 9, the spray pipe 9 is horizontally arranged, and a plurality of nozzles 13 are arranged on the spray pipe 9; by arranging the spray head into the spray pipe 9, a plurality of nozzles 13 on the spray pipe 9 can spray water when the greening plants are irrigated, and the uniform greening plants are irrigated.
